DOL Beefs Up Enforcement to Fight Trench Fatalities

Friday, July 15, 2022 | 0

The U.S. Department of Labor and the Occupational Safety and Health Administration announced enhanced workplace safety enforcement efforts intended to combat what the agency called an alarming rise in trench-related fatalities in the first half of 2022.
